#2. Nikki Cross - Nikki Storm outside of WWE

Nikki Cross has been in WWE for over five years now. It's almost as long as she has spent on the independent circuit, which was an impressive seven years. Long before her WWE signing, she made her wrestling debut at the age of 19.
She would become a household name on the British independent scene, making her name with the likes of Insane Championship Wrestling (ICW). A world-traveled veteran, Cross even competed in Japan as well as American all-women's wrestling promotion Shimmer Women Athletes - a platform where several of the current WWE female stars were noticed.

Nikki Cross' entry into NXT was a bit underwhelming, as she was used in a random match, dressed in odd gear, and went by the name Nikki Glencross. When she debuted with SAnitY in 2016, it was changed to Nikki Cross and she fit the role perfectly.
However, the WWE main roster handling of SAnitY was disastrous to put it lightly, and Cross is the only member who remains on the main roster, while her husband Killian Dain is with the company on NXT. Former members Eric Young, Alexander Wolfe, and Sawyer Fulton aren't with WWE anymore.
Nikki Storm was a better name to use, but Nikki Cross isn't a bad alternative.
